
The Four Seasons Health Care Group has today announced the launch a Sales Process for the core Four Seasons Health Care Group estate, with leading advisory firm, Christie & Co, appointed to act as sales broker.
The Sales Process, which includes homes trading under the Four Seasons Health Care and brighterkind brands, represents a key milestone in the Group’s ongoing restructuring process.
Joe O’Connor, Interim CEO of the Four Seasons Health Care Group, commented, “Today’s announcement is a positive step in the restructuring of the Group. Our priority remains the continuity of care for all residents and we are confident that the start of this sale process, which will take time to complete, will not change the way our homes are run or prompt any changes for residents, their families or our team members.”
